I was just looking at this years recruiting class and the number of D-linemen signed. Did we know at that point that we were going to run a 3-4? In this defense the d-line is the most important part, as you need big bodies in there. Big bodies to stop the run, and take up blockers to allow the LB's to roam free. If you look at this years DL we have alot of serious size here, and not just at DT. In the 3-4 you need big d-ends. And in this years class we have D-ends who weigh between 235-255. The switch to the 3-4 changes the make-up of this class for the better, I believe.

Does anyone else think that this move will help NT in recruiting? As the players needed to play DE and OLB are more specialty than needed in the 4-3. Allowing Nt to go after those players deemed "tweeners". To big for LB and yet not big enough for DE. Or to big for DE and not big enough for DT?
